WHO WE ARE: Cascade Mountain & Ropes Outdoor Adventures is a growing and vibrant family of people, who believe that being outdoors and into every expression of adventure is the only way to live. We believe that this outdoor lifestyle, should be taught to our youth and made available to everybody that wants it. Young and old are involved in our “unique out of the box family.”
We begin by offering a four season Retail/Rental Mountain Shop, Mountaineering Guide Service which includes, Climbing on rock ice & snow, Corporate Team Building, Youth Mentoring, High Ropes Courses, Rock Climbing, Skiing (of all types), Snow Cat Tours & Backcountry Ski Trips, Dog sledding, Snowmobile Tours, Wilderness Freight Hauling, Portable Climbing Walls Snowshoeing, Back Country backpacking, hiking and Camping of all kinds. We also teach a four Season Wilderness medicine course. See our tabs above.
We offer a High Ropes Program that rivals any in the US, while providing a Federal & NFPA Standard, High Angle Rescue Certification for Military/Law Enforcement & Fire Departments.
We work with at risk and incarcerated Juvenile Delinquents, while providing Youth Mentoring and support of Boy & Girl Scout Programs with merit badge certification.
